Over the many years I have worked with dogs, my perspective on them has changed significantly. Surely, most dog owners find themselves needing to familiarize themselves with the details of canine body language. Of course, I have also learned in this area, but above all, I have become more sensitive to the smallest details in a dog's movements. How a dog walks, jumps, carries its tail, sits, or lies down – all of this helps to assess how it feels at that moment and, most importantly, whether it is in pain somewhere. Unfortunately, the latter is much more common than one would expect. Therefore, I find it crucial for dog owners to engage with the dog's musculoskeletal system, which is why this is the main theme of this issue. Additionally, the magazine offers some exciting highlights across all topic areas. For example, Dr. Leopold Slotta-Bachmayr provides insight into the training and daily work of cheetah scat dogs in Kenya. Ariane Ullrich explains in detail how to effectively implement training in a secured mode with a long leash, and Corinne Keller writes about rituals that make daily life with dogs more relaxed.
